Many black nature-lovers have to employ defense mechanisms - lest a situation turn sticky and they have to answer questions from a suspecting police officerIt was 2011 when Rue Mapp was followed by a white woman in an Oakland, California, park, while out on a national campaign to get local families connected with nature. The woman had spotted the group en route to the park and decided to follow them. When they got off the bus, she followed them all the way through the park, and when they began to play in the dirt, she started to harass them. She claimed they were bringing "invasive species" into the park. Continue reading...
